
March 2000 Primary Election, U.S. Senate: El Dorado County
| Candidate | Party | County total | Percent, party | Percent, total |
| Diane Feinstein | Dem-Inc | 20429 | 94.8% | 38.7% |
| Michael Schmier | Dem | 1143 | 5.2% | 2.2% |
| Ray Haynes | Rep | 10653 | 37.4% | 20.2% |
| John M. Brown | Rep | 412 | 1.4% | 0.7% |
| Linh Dao | Rep | 491 | 1.7% | 0.9% |
| Tom Campbell | Rep | 12090 | 42.4% | 22.9% |
| Bill Horn | Rep | 4251 | 14.9% | 8.1% |
| James Peter Gough | Rep | 646 | 2.2% | 1.2% |
| Diane Beall Templin | AI | 317 | 100.0% | 0.5% |
| Jan B. Tucker | Grn | 268 | 40.3% | 0.5% |
| Medea Susan Benjamin | Grn | 396 | 59.7% | 0.7% |
| Gail Katherine Lightfoot | Lib | 1117 | 100.0% | 2.2% |
| Brian M. Rees | NL | 214 | 100.0% | 0.4% |
| Jose Luis Camahort | Ref | 274 | 62.3% | 0.5% |
| Valli Sharpe-Geisler | Ref | 166 | 37.7% | 0.3% |
| Votes not Cast in Race | NA | 3265 | NA | 5.82% |
